Output 26fc33c84adca344d83a1ccb3c84ce70e663343845bb60bc2fbbbfe207cc2ba6:1

value
1163326672
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95e16e84b67c61aa643694d6158f6013b3ffb094 OP_EQUAL
address
3FMWfPwyWnMEzrQAKZXZreeLDp5UsMEfnw
transaction
26fc33c84adca344d83a1ccb3c84ce70e663343845bb60bc2fbbbfe207cc2ba6
spent
true